5. A grill and pizza oven

If you spend a lot of time outdoors, an outdoor kitchen is the ultimate piece of kit. If that’s not possible, a decent grill and a pizza oven give bags of functionality so you can tailgate at home with the best snacks on the block. If you go for a coal to gas grill, you can choose whether you want to go old school with charcoal or flick a switch and cook with the convenience of gas.

A pizza oven is also a great multi-tasker – perfect for cooking up pies but also hot enough to get an incredible sear on veggies, steak and other meats. If you’re doing chips and dips, you can also make an incredible homemade salsa be blackening your onion, peppers and garlic on the grill or in the pizza oven before whizzing up in the blender.

6. Couch drink holders

If you’ve got an excitable crowd who tends to get animated during play, couch drink holders are a must to prevent spills. They simply drop over the arm of the sofa and hold the drink securely in place, so they won’t get knocked over if someone leaps up to celebrate a touchdown.
